Head Measurements

Head Circumference

This measurement is the distance around your head, taken at the widest point. To measure, use a flexible tape measure and wrap it around the center of your forehead, just above your ears. The average head circumference for women is 21.5 inches (54.6 cm).

Front to Nape

This measurement refers to the distance from the center of your forehead to the nape of your neck. To measure, place the tape measure at the center of your forehead and pull it to the nape of your neck. The average front to nape measurement is 15 inches (38.1 cm).

Ear to Ear

This measurement determines the width of your wig's cap. To measure, place the tape measure at the top of one ear and pull it horizontally to the top of the other ear. The average ear-to-ear measurement is 13.5 inches (34.3 cm).

Temple to Temple

This measurement measures the distance between your temples, across your forehead. To measure, place the tape measure at one temple and pull it horizontally to the other temple. The average temple-to-temple measurement is 5 inches (12.7 cm).

Nape to Chin

This measurement determines the length of the wig's cap from the nape of your neck to your chin. To measure, place the tape measure at the nape of your neck and pull it down to the tip of your chin. The average nape-to-chin measurement is 10 inches (25.4 cm).

Wig Cap Construction

Wig Cap Size

Wig caps are typically made in standard sizes, such as small, medium, large, and extra large. However, some manufacturers may offer custom-sized caps to accommodate specific head circumferences.

Cap Style

Wigs are available in various cap styles, including:

  • Lace Front: A lace cap with a sheer mesh that creates the illusion of natural hair growing from your scalp.
  • Full Lace: A cap entirely made of lace that provides breathability and versatility.
  • Monofilament: A cap with a thin, transparent material that gives the appearance of a natural scalp.
  • Machine-Made: A cap constructed using a machine, typically with adjustable straps for a secure fit.

Table 2: Wig Cap Sizes

| Cap Size | Head Circumference Range |
|---|---|---|
| Small | 20.5 - 21.5 inches (52.1 - 54.6 cm) |
| Medium | 21.5 - 22.5 inches (54.6 - 57.2 cm) |
| Large | 22.5 - 23.5 inches (57.2 - 59.7 cm) |
| Extra Large | 23.5 - 24.5 inches (59.7 - 62.2 cm) |

Tips and Tricks

  • Use a flexible tape measure for accurate measurements.
  • Measure your head when it is dry and free from hairspray or other products.
  • If your measurements are slightly off, consider getting a custom-sized wig.
  • Try on different wig sizes and styles before making a purchase.
  • Adjust the wig straps to ensure a secure and comfortable fit.
  • If your wig loosens over time, tighten the straps or use wig glue for extra security.

How to Measure for a Wig - Step-by-Step Approach

Step 1: Pull your hair back into a ponytail or bun.
Step 2: Wrap the tape measure around your head, starting at the center of your forehead.
Step 3: Keep the tape measure level and tight, but not uncomfortable.
Step 4: Take the following measurements:
- Head Circumference: Measure around the entire circumference of your head.
- Front to Nape: Measure from the center of your forehead to the nape of your neck.
- Ear to Ear: Measure from the top of one ear to the top of the other ear.
- Temple to Temple: Measure across your forehead, from one temple to the other.
- Nape to Chin: Measure from the nape of your neck to the tip of your chin.
Step 5: Record your measurements and refer to the wig sizing chart to determine the best fit.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. How often should I measure my head for a wig?

It is recommended to measure your head whenever you are considering purchasing a new wig. Your head size may change over time due to weight loss, hair growth, or other factors.

2. What should I do if I have an unusual head shape?

If your head shape is outside the average range, consider getting a custom-sized wig. This will ensure the wig fits comfortably and securely.

3. Can I adjust the fit of a wig?

Most wigs have adjustable straps or clips that allow you to customize the fit. If you are unsure about how to adjust the wig, consult with a professional hairstylist.

4. How should I care for my wig to maintain its fit?

To maintain the fit of your wig, store it properly on a wig stand or mannequin. Avoid brushing the wig too frequently, as this can loosen the hair strands.

5. What are the signs of a poorly fitting wig?

Some signs of a poorly fitting wig include discomfort, slippage, or an unnatural appearance. If you experience any of these issues, adjust the wig or consult with a wig specialist.
